Getting ESET Internet Security Offline

The offline installer is your best option when you need to deploy the antivirus across multiple machines, work on disconnected networks, or bypass proxy issues. ESET makes this straightforward: visit the official ESET download page, select your Windows version (10, 11, 8, or 7), and grab the offline installer executable. The file size runs around 150–200MB depending on included modules.

Once downloaded, you can transfer it via USB drive or network share to any PC that needs protection. No internet connection required during installation—the software activates and scans immediately after setup completes. This differs from the web-based installer, which downloads components during the setup process itself.

Why Choose Offline Installation

The eset internet security download offline method saves bandwidth and time, especially in corporate environments. If your office has spotty connectivity, the traditional online installer stalls mid-setup. The offline package contains all necessary files, so installation finishes in under 10 minutes on most Windows desktops or laptops.

Another advantage: you control the exact version installed. Updates happen separately once the base software activates, so every machine gets identical initial protection before patching diverges them.

Step-by-Step Installation Process

Start by extracting or running the offline installer file. A setup wizard appears—accept the license terms and choose your installation directory. The default path (C:\Program Files\ESET) works fine for most setups.

Next, you'll need a valid ESET account or license key to activate full protection. Learn how to register your license key to unlock the Internet Security firewall, threat detection, and scanning features. Free trial activation works too if you're testing the software first.

After activation completes, run an initial system scan. This takes 15–45 minutes depending on disk size. The quarantine feature isolates threats during this scan, and you can review results before deletion. When using eset internet security download offline packages, the initial scan runs faster since all components load locally.

Pro Tip: After installing ESET Internet Security 19.0.14.0, open Settings → Tools → Scheduler and create a nightly scan task. Set it to run at 2 AM when your PC sits idle. This keeps your system protected without slowing daily work.

Activation and Updates

Once you've deployed the offline installer across your machines, each copy needs activation. Register your ESET account to sync licenses across devices. Updates download automatically after initial setup, and the eset internet security download offline approach ensures consistent baseline protection across all installations.

The ESET Internet Security firewall activates immediately post-installation, blocking inbound threats during that first scan. You can fine-tune rules in the Advanced Setup menu, though defaults suit most home users.
